/** * Types utilities */ const UNDEFINED = void 0; /** * Check passed argument is an object * @param {Object} obj * @return {Boolean} */ export const isObj = obj => Object.prototype.toString.call(obj) === '[object Object]'; /** * Check passed argument is a function * @param {Function} obj * @return {Boolean} */ export const isFn = obj => Object.prototype.toString.call(obj) === '[object Function]'; /** * Check passed argument is an array * @param {Array} obj * @return {Boolean} */ export const isArray = obj => Object.prototype.toString.call(obj) === '[object Array]'; /** * Check passed argument is a string * @param {String} obj objue * @returns {Boolean} */ export const isString = obj => Object.prototype.toString.call(obj) === '[object String]'; /** * Check passed argument is a number * @param {Number} obj * @returns {Boolean} */ export const isNumber = obj => Object.prototype.toString.call(obj) === '[object Number]'; /** * Check passed argument is undefined * @param {Any} obj * @return {Boolean} */ export const isUndef = obj => obj === UNDEFINED; /** * Check passed argument is null * @param {Any} obj * @return {Boolean} */ export const isNull = obj => obj === null; /** * Check passed argument is empty (undefined, null or empty string) * @param {Any} obj * @return {Boolean} */ export const isEmpty = obj => isUndef(obj) || isNull(obj) || obj.length === 0;
